Crystal Palace Prediction

Crystal Palace have produced mixed displays and results in recent weeks as the hosts have registered wins against Wolves in the Premier League, winning 2-0 at Molineux along with a 3rd round FA Cup win over Grimsby Town to make it into this 4th round FA Cup tie with London rivals, Tottenham.

The Eagles have registered four wins from their last eight matches overall with additional earlier wins against Leicester City at home and a shock 3-2 win away at Manchester City, but defeats to Chelsea, Watford and Liverpool have held Roy Hodgson’s side back in recent times.

The encouraging thing for Crystal Palace ahead of this cup-tie is that they’ve given the top teams in the Premier League a decent run for their money, beating Manchester City, losing to Chelsea by just the odd goal and scoring 3 away at Anfield against Liverpool.

Midfielder Milivojevic (6 goals) along with forwards Townsend (4 goals) and Zaha (3 goals) are all expected to feature in Hodgson’s line-up on Sunday afternoon although first choice goalkeeper Hennessey has been ruled out so Hodgson may give a first start to new signing Perri between the sticks here.

Tottenham Prediction

It’s also been a mixed recent few weeks for visitors Tottenham as well as Mauricio Pochettino’s side have trounced League Two outfit Tranmere Rovers 7-0 in the 3rd round of the FA Cup but also tasted defeat in the League Cup to Chelsea losing on penalties, along with a disappointing 1-0 defeat at home to Manchester United in the Premier League.

Prior to their loss to Chelsea at Stamford Bridge, Tottenham had strung together five away wins on the trot with victories at Arsenal, Everton, Cardiff City, Tranmere Rovers and Fulham. During this impressive away run, Tottenham plundered an amazing total of 19 goals, but both Harry Kane and Son were present for all of these with the exception of the Fulham match.

Kane is now out injured while Son is on international duty with South Korea and won’t be back in time for this match.
